from Toronto Date Reviewed: January 26, 2001 | | Favorite Trail: | Technical & steep | | Duration Product Used: | 2 Years | | Price Paid: |
$700.00 | | Purchased At: | Cambria outfitters | | Strengths: | Excellent craftmanship.Very light,and the salt does not pit or eat away at them.Hit a rock bent the outer chain ring,sheered the aluminum bolts and put a scrath on the crank arm.The crank is still true! They have earned my respect. Not as stiff as speclized Strong arms or Raceface they do have a little give.You can see the flex in the chainring not the crank arm.Much stiffer than Grafton Joystixs. | | Weaknesses: | Paying the visa bill.You need a shorter BB spindle.(So don't think the bill ends after the cranks,add chainrings & a BB spindle.$$$$) | | Similar Products Used: | Speclized stongarm series,Raceface,& grafton. | | Bottom Line: | Truly worth the money.Durable,strong and light.They will teach you to ride smoothly to avoid the flex in the chain rings.I give them five chilis because over all they are very good cranks.And the chainrings flexing doesn't bug me anymore it was slight, but you can feel it. | Value Rating: Overall Rating: |
